From: Walking orientation randomness metric (WORM) score: pilot study of a novel gait parameter to assess walking stability and discriminate fallers from non-fallers using wearable sensors

Fig. 1

Diagrammatic model of human body during walking. WORM score calculation reflects truncal motion as a measure of walking (in)stability. WORMdist is calculated as the distance travelled in the transverse plane travel by p, (the length of the blue outline) measuring truncal motion during the walking bout. IMU = Inertial Measurement Unit, WORM = Walking Orientation Randomness Metric
